    Sammanfattning : Today the climate in the arctic regions are changing at a rapid rate, faster than any speed previously recorded in human history but how is it impacting the geopolitical situation in these regions? New territory is being created by the ice melting and new natural resources are being found, how can this impact the current situation? This study looks at and discusses the current geopolitical situation in the Arctic using two theories from international relations, realism and liberalism and how the situation can develop using these theories. From a realist standpoint it is a balance of power held in check primarily by nuclear weapons. LÄS MER

    Sammanfattning : The aim of this study is to analyse the contemporary art critical reception of Siri Derkert’s Ristningar i naturbetong (translates to Engravings in natural concrete) (1965) at the metro station of Östermalmstorg in central Stockholm, and further contextualising the reception within the art debate of modern and public art in 1960’s Sweden. Using linguist Norman Fairclough’s three step-discourse analysis as both methodological and theoretical starting points, combined with art historian Wolfgang Kemp's reception aesthetics, archived newspaper articles, principally from the year 1965, are read and analysed in the study.
